Where is the most convenient place to live in Osaka?

Shinsaibashi

Shinsaibashi is the most famous and prosperous shopping center in Japan. Accommodation here is also relatively concentrated, with hotels of various prices, and 465,438+0% tourists will choose to stay here. Shinsaibashi, a brand shopping area, Dotonbori, a gourmet paradise, and Mura, a fashionable American, should not be missed. Going to Dotonbori at night will be more lively, with bars, clubs and restaurants all over the streets and lanes, and rich nightlife.

Meitian station

Umeda Station is the transportation hub of Osaka, and many tourists choose to live here for the convenience of travel. Basically, 23% of tourists choose to live here, and there are many famous tourist attractions here. The two most important railway stations-Osaka Station and Hankymeda Station-are all here, and the traffic is very convenient. Nakajima in this area is the financial center of Osaka, and historical buildings are a major feature.

Tennoja

Tennoja is a classical amusement park in Osaka, with many historical sites and temples. Accommodation is mostly economical hotels, and there are few three-star hotels, which are suitable for bees who like cultural sites. Amano Temple JR Station is the transportation hub here, connecting Kansai Airport, Kyoto and Nara.
